Downtown Old Saybrook location offers true small town charm, a first floor primary bedroom, and two full baths. Tucked away on a quiet dead end street just steps to sidewalks, this classic New England style home presents a renovation opportunity in one of the shoreline's most desirable neighborhoods. Walk to Trask Park, the Old Saybrook Library, local shops, and favorites like Walt's Market. Enjoy performances at The Kate, relax at Harvey's Beach or Town Beach, spend the day boating from Safe Harbor Marina, or stroll the waterfront at Saybrook Point. Fenwick Golf Course and marinas are just minutes away. Amtrak service nearby provides convenient access to New York and Boston, making commuting or weekend travel simple. Set on a cleared half acre with mature landscaping and blooming perennials, the property offers privacy and curb appeal. Inside, the spacious living room with fireplace flows into a large eat in kitchen with room to update and make it your own. First floor primary bdrm provides everyday convenience and flexibility, and with 2 full baths, the layout works beautifully for guests, family, or comfortable one level living. A three season screened porch extends the living.space and invites relaxed summer evenings. Solid bones, exceptional walkable location, and long term value in one of Connecticut's most desirable shoreline towns. Updates could certainly be done, which creates opportunity.
